Subtitles are not displayed in Media Player Classic on Windows 7, how can I make them appear?

0

There are two possible solutions: 1. Increase the merit of DirectVobSub (VSFilter): Options, External Filter, click on “Add Filter…”, select “DirectVobSub (auto-loading version)”, click OK and choose “Prefer”. 2. Enable the internal subtitle filter: Options, Playback and enable the option “Auto-load subtitles”.
